游戏资讯

k8s 经典:云原生容器编排的不二之选

在当今数字化时代,企业面临着前所未有的挑战和机遇。随着云计算的普及和容器技术的兴起,云原生应用成为了企业数字化转型的关键。而在云原生领域,Kubernetes(简称 K8s)作为一款强大的容器编排引擎,已经成为了事实上的标准。将深入探讨 K8s 的优势、功能以及如何在企业中实施,帮助你了解为什么 K8s 是云原生容器编排的不二之选。

最新资讯

最近,K8s 社区发布了 1.24 版本,带来了一系列令人兴奋的新特性和改进。其中包括对节点自动调度的增强、对容器资源管理的优化以及对网络和存储的改进。这些新特性使得 K8s 在管理大规模容器化应用方面更加高效和可靠。

k8s 经典:云原生容器编排的不二之选

云原生计算基金会(CNCF)也公布了 2023 年第二季度的云原生状况报告。该报告显示,K8s 在容器编排领域的市场份额持续增长,并且越来越多的企业将其应用于生产环境。这进一步证明了 K8s 在云原生领域的重要地位。

K8s 的优势

1. 高效的资源管理

K8s 能够自动管理容器的资源分配,确保容器在集群中得到合理的利用。它可以根据容器的需求动态调整资源分配,从而提高系统的整体效率。

2. 强大的扩展性

K8s 具有良好的扩展性,可以轻松应对不断增长的业务需求。它可以通过添加节点或扩展集群来增加计算资源,而无需对应用进行任何修改。

3. 高可用性

K8s 提供了多种高可用性功能,如自动故障恢复、滚动升级和负载均衡等。这些功能可以确保应用的高可用性,减少停机时间。

4. 灵活的部署和管理

K8s 支持多种部署方式,包括手动部署、自动化部署和云原生部署等。它还提供了丰富的管理工具和 API,方便用户进行容器的部署、监控和管理。

5. 跨平台支持

K8s 可以在多种云平台和本地环境中运行,具有良好的跨平台兼容性。这使得企业可以根据自己的需求选择合适的基础设施来部署 K8s 集群。

K8s 的功能

1. 容器编排

K8s 负责管理容器的生命周期,包括创建、启动、停止、删除等。它可以同时管理多个容器,并确保它们之间的协调和协作。

2. 服务发现和负载均衡

K8s 提供了内置的服务发现机制,可以自动发现运行在集群中的服务。它还可以根据负载情况将流量分配到不同的服务实例,实现负载均衡。

3. 存储管理

K8s 支持多种存储类型,如本地存储、分布式存储和云存储等。它可以自动配置存储卷,并确保容器能够访问所需的存储资源。

4. 网络管理

K8s 提供了网络插件和策略,用于管理容器之间的网络通信。它可以实现网络隔离、负载均衡和流量控制等功能。

5. 监控和日志管理

K8s 集成了监控和日志管理工具,可以实时监控容器的状态、性能指标和日志信息。这有助于及时发现和解决问题。

在企业中的实施

1. 规划和设计

在实施 K8s 之前,企业需要进行详细的规划和设计。这包括确定应用的架构、选择合适的基础设施、规划网络和存储等。

2. 安装和配置

K8s 可以通过多种方式进行安装和配置,如使用官方文档、第三方工具或云提供商的服务。在安装和配置过程中,需要注意网络、存储和安全等方面的设置。

3. 应用迁移

将传统应用迁移到 K8s 集群中需要进行一些准备工作,如重新构建应用、调整配置和进行测试等。在迁移过程中,需要确保应用的兼容性和稳定性。

4. 监控和优化

在实施 K8s 后,企业需要对其进行监控和优化。这包括监控容器的性能指标、日志信息和资源使用情况等,并根据监控结果进行调整和优化。

5. 培训和支持

K8s 的使用需要一定的技术知识和经验。企业需要对开发人员和运维人员进行培训,提高他们的技能水平。还需要提供技术支持,帮助他们解决在使用过程中遇到的问题。

Kubernetes 已经成为了云原生容器编排的不二之选。它的高效性、可扩展性和高可用性使得它成为了管理大规模容器化应用的理想选择。通过深入了解 K8s 的优势、功能和实施方法,企业可以更好地利用容器技术,加速数字化转型,提升竞争力。

在这个快速发展的云原生领域,K8s 经典将继续引领潮流。最新资讯显示,K8s 社区不断推出新的特性和改进,以满足企业不断变化的需求。作为企业决策者和技术人员,我们应该积极拥抱 K8s,将其应用于实际业务中,为企业的发展注入新的动力。

让我们一起探索 K8s 的无限潜力,开启云原生之旅,共同创造更加美好的未来!

关键词:

相关资讯